Arivaca, Arizona is the site of an ongoing investigation following a shooting that occurred around 7:00 a.m. on Tuesday, January 27th. The incident involved agents from U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) and a suspect who sustained injuries.
Investigation Underway
The suspect, identified as 34-year-old Patrick Gary Schelegel of Sahuarita, Arizona, is currently hospitalized in serious but stable condition. According to the Pima County Sheriff’s Department, Schelegel was wanted by the U.S. Marshals Service in connection with a human trafficking investigation.
Authorities confirm that Schelegel was being pursued when he discharged a firearm at a CBP helicopter before being wounded. He has a “considerable criminal history,” according to the FBI. He is now in custody and faces pending criminal charges.
Multiple Agencies Involved
The Pima County Sheriff’s Department is conducting a parallel investigation at the request of the FBI, specifically focusing on the use of force by the Border Patrol agent involved. The Sheriff’s Department stated they are coordinating with the FBI’s Phoenix-Tucson office and U.S. Customs and Border Protection.
The FBI is investigating a potential assault on a federal agent approximately 10 miles from the border. The Santa Rita Fire Department responded to reports of a shooting on West Arivaca Road.
The Pima County Sheriff’s Department clarified that requests for investigations involving federal agencies are standard procedure to ensure transparency. Authorities also noted that these investigations are complex and will require time to complete.
Sheriff Chris Nanos previously stated his department would prioritize local crime and public safety concerns, rather than federal enforcement efforts.
